What this record shows

This record is dominated by consulting fees: $651,812 of the $771,193 with a category attached, or 84.5%. It is spread thinly across 22 manufacturers, the largest accounting for just 23.9%. 2025 is the largest year on record at $232,117, 7.0 times the $33,288 reported in 2019. Among sleep medicine clinicians in CA with any reported payments, this total sits in the top 5% — high for the specialty, which is a reason to read the composition above rather than the number alone.

What this is not: this is the amount Original Medicare Part B allowed for services this provider billed in 2024. It is not their income. It excludes Medicare Advantage — now more than half of all Medicare enrollment — along with Medicaid and all commercial insurance, and it is gross practice revenue before staff, rent, supplies and malpractice premiums. CMS also suppresses any figure covering ten or fewer patients, so low-volume providers appear smaller than they are.
